Hardened Containers: A Foundation for Secure AI
Docker’s approach centers on hardened containers. These are minimal and secure containers designed to reduce the attack surface and enhance security. They are freely available in the Docker registry for most applications [Stack Overflow]. By providing a lightweight and secure environment, hardened containers limit the potential damage from compromised agents.
Agent Sandboxes and Microservices Architecture
The architecture of AI agents is evolving, increasingly resembling microservices. This shift necessitates robust sandboxing mechanisms. Docker’s agent sandboxes provide an isolated environment for agents to operate, preventing them from accessing sensitive resources or impacting other systems. This isolation is crucial for maintaining the integrity and security of the overall application.

Mark Cavage’s Leadership at Docker
Mark Cavage, appointed President and COO of Docker in March 2025, is playing a key role in expanding the company’s impact on cloud-native development, security, and AI workflows [Yahoo Finance]. His extensive experience in cloud infrastructure and developer experience, gained through roles at companies like AWS, Oracle, and Stripe, positions him to lead Docker’s efforts in securing the next generation of AI applications.
